What happens to the decedent’s checks?

Frequently Asked Question

• Checks payable to the decedent may be deposited up to ten days after date of death.
• If check is received after 10 days, the check will must be deposited to an estate account.
• Checks written by the decedent prior to death may clear the account up to ten days after date of death.
• Any checks received payable to the estate must be deposited to a separate Estate account.
